18A:19-3. Except as provided in subsection b. of N.J.S.18A:19-4, all claims and demands, that equal or exceed 15 percent of the bid threshold amount established pursuant to N.J.S.18A:18A-3, except for payrolls and debt service, shall be verified by affidavit, or by a signed declaration in writing, contained therein or annexed thereto, to the effect that the claims and demands are correct in all particulars, that the articles have been furnished or the services rendered as stated therein, and that no bonus has been given or received on account thereof. amended 1991, c.37; 2007, c.42, s.3; 2015, c.177, s.3.
